We are very pleased to announce that Issue 20 of Protodimension Magazine is now available for download. Protodimension is a free PDF publication focusing on modern and near-future horror and conspiracy genre roleplaying.

ReHerakhte wrote:Irrespective of how useful The Istrian Affair might be for my campaign, making such articles available to a wider audience is a great addition to Protodimension and if it's possible in the future, I for one would love to see more of this.
That old magazine had several good articles in its lifetime. Back in Demonground days I got permission to republishe the others but it has taken me this long to locate the original author (thanks social media), so the Istrian Affair is the last one :!:

The only other DC material I have never seen are the unpublished articles that were announced in what turned out to be the last issue of Challenge, and it would be way cool to get hold of those! I also believe that GDW themselves had put together an in-house draft of a second edition before things fell apart but I don't suppose anyone but the staff has ever seen that.

I personally am still trying to find a copy of White Wolf 29 just to get Lester's article on Vampires in DC, but at least that was actually published :D

As for the magazines, because there have been many gaming mags and ezines over the years from the UK and USA, there's probably quite a few articles that some of us have never seen, simply because those magazines were not available to us (or sold in such tiny numbers in other countries that we never encountered them). I was thinking that between all of us, we might know of some now-dead mag that had articles of interest that the rest of us might not have seen.

I know in Australia there was less than a handful devoted to gaming with Australian Realms being the standout from that tiny lot, though I don't think Australian Realms had anything for DC. The articles mainly focused on AD&D with a few here and there for Call Of Cthulhu, ShadowRun and the like. However, Australian Realms got harder to find over the years and I don't know when they stopped publishing. I certainly didn't have all the issues although I had tried to get them. The upshot being that in the later issues, I don't know if they ever had any DC or other horror/technothriller game articles - so maybe there's a little project for me!
